Georgia (Tripp)

Author Bio
Birth—1969
Where—Newton, Massachusetts, USA
Education—B.A., Harvard University
Awards—Massachusetts Book Award
Currently—lives in Westport, Massachuessets


Winner of the Massachusetts Book Award for fiction, Dawn Tripp is the author of the novels Moon Tide, The Season of Open Water, and Game of Secrets, a Boston Globe bestseller. Her essays have appeared in the Virginia Quarterly Review, The Believer, The Rumpus, Psychology Today, and NPR.

Her fourth novel, Georgia, is a novel about the American artist Georgia O’Keeffe. She graduated from Harvard and lives in Massachusetts with her family. (From the publisher .)
